After cold immersion, how often are waveforms obtained and for how long?

Explanation:
Cold immersion prompts a rapid vasomotor response, so to understand how quickly and fully blood flow returns to normal, you need regular, spaced measurements during the recovery period. Taking waveforms every two minutes provides enough temporal resolution to capture the early rapid changes and the slower late recovery without generating an impractical amount of data. Extending the observation up to ten minutes covers the typical window for full or near-full return to baseline in most individuals, while stopping earlier if the waveform returns to baseline avoids unnecessary testing. Other schedules either miss early recovery details or extend testing longer than needed, making this approach the best balance for documenting the recovery dynamics after cold exposure.
